AI-Powered Development and Automation

Artificial intelligence (AI) is no longer a futuristic concept; it’s a present-day reality transforming mobile app development. AI-powered tools are automating tasks, improving code quality, and accelerating development cycles. We’re seeing increased use of AI in areas like:

  • Code generation: AI algorithms can now generate code snippets, reducing the need for manual coding and minimizing errors. Tools like Tabnine are becoming increasingly popular for this purpose.
  • Automated testing: AI can automate the testing process, identifying bugs and vulnerabilities more efficiently than traditional methods. This leads to faster release cycles and more robust apps.
  • Personalized user experiences: AI algorithms can analyze user data to personalize app content and features, enhancing user engagement and satisfaction. This includes everything from personalized recommendations to adaptive user interfaces.

Consider the impact of AI on your development workflow. Integrating AI-powered tools can significantly improve your team’s productivity and the quality of your apps.

A recent study by Gartner predicted that by 2027, AI-assisted development will generate 40% of application code, indicating a substantial shift in how software is created.

Cross-Platform Development: A Consolidated Approach

The demand for apps that work seamlessly across multiple platforms (iOS, Android, web) has led to the rise of sophisticated cross-platform development frameworks. While native development still holds its place, cross-platform solutions are becoming increasingly attractive for their efficiency and cost-effectiveness. Key trends include:

  • Framework maturity: Frameworks like Flutter and React Native have matured significantly, offering near-native performance and rich feature sets. These frameworks allow developers to write code once and deploy it across multiple platforms, saving time and resources.
  • WebAssembly (WASM): WASM is gaining traction as a technology for building high-performance web applications that can be easily ported to mobile. This opens up new possibilities for code reuse and cross-platform compatibility.
  • Low-code/No-code platforms: These platforms are democratizing app development, allowing non-technical users to create simple mobile apps without writing any code. While they have limitations, they can be useful for prototyping and building basic applications.

Choosing the right cross-platform framework depends on your specific needs and priorities. Consider factors such as performance requirements, UI complexity, and the availability of native features. Don’t overlook the importance of a strong community and ample documentation.

The Rise of 5G and Edge Computing

The widespread adoption of 5G networks and edge computing is revolutionizing the capabilities of mobile apps. These technologies enable:

  • Faster data transfer speeds: 5G offers significantly faster data transfer speeds compared to previous generations, enabling richer and more responsive mobile experiences. This is particularly important for apps that rely on real-time data, such as gaming, video streaming, and augmented reality.
  • Lower latency: Edge computing reduces latency by processing data closer to the user, minimizing delays and improving responsiveness. This is crucial for applications that require real-time interaction, such as autonomous vehicles and remote surgery.
  • Enhanced AR/VR experiences: 5G and edge computing are unlocking the full potential of augmented reality (AR) and virtual reality (VR) on mobile devices. These technologies enable immersive and interactive experiences that were previously impossible.

Developers should consider how 5G and edge computing can enhance their apps. This may involve optimizing data transfer protocols, leveraging edge computing resources, and designing for low-latency environments.

According to Ericsson’s 2025 Mobility Report, 5G subscriptions will account for over 60% of mobile subscriptions globally by 2026, highlighting the transformative impact of this technology.

Mobile Security: A Growing Concern

As mobile devices become increasingly integral to our lives, mobile security is becoming a paramount concern. Developers must prioritize security to protect user data and prevent cyberattacks. Key trends include:

  • Advanced threat detection: AI-powered threat detection systems are becoming more sophisticated, capable of identifying and neutralizing malware and other security threats in real-time.
  • Biometric authentication: Biometric authentication methods, such as fingerprint scanning and facial recognition, are becoming more prevalent, providing a more secure alternative to traditional passwords.
  • Data encryption: End-to-end encryption is becoming the standard for protecting sensitive data transmitted over mobile networks.
  • Zero-trust security models: Implementing zero-trust security models, which assume that no user or device is inherently trustworthy, is becoming increasingly important for protecting against insider threats and external attacks.

Implement robust security measures throughout the development lifecycle, from secure coding practices to regular security audits. Educate users about security best practices, such as using strong passwords and being wary of phishing scams.

The Evolution of App Store Optimization (ASO)

App Store Optimization (ASO) remains crucial for app discoverability, but its strategies are evolving. With increasing competition, developers need to employ more sophisticated techniques to stand out. Consider these key elements:

  • Keyword research: Conduct thorough keyword research to identify the terms that users are most likely to use when searching for apps in your category. Use tools like Appfigures to analyze keyword trends and competition.
  • Compelling app descriptions: Write clear and concise app descriptions that highlight the key features and benefits of your app. Use keywords strategically throughout your description.
  • High-quality screenshots and videos: Use high-quality screenshots and videos to showcase your app’s features and functionality. Make sure your visuals are visually appealing and accurately represent your app.
  • User reviews and ratings: Encourage users to leave positive reviews and ratings. Positive reviews can significantly improve your app’s visibility in the app store. Respond to negative reviews promptly and professionally.
  • A/B testing: Experiment with different ASO elements, such as app titles, descriptions, and screenshots, to see what works best. Use A/B testing tools to track your results and optimize your ASO strategy.

ASO is an ongoing process. Continuously monitor your app’s performance and adjust your ASO strategy as needed.

What is the future of native vs. cross-platform mobile development?

Cross-platform development is gaining traction due to its efficiency and cost-effectiveness, but native development remains important for apps requiring maximum performance and access to specific platform features. The best approach depends on your project’s specific needs.
